Abstract
To manage power in a wireless communication device, broadcast channels used by the network are scanned with a first processor in a lower power mode. The scanning is performed using a second processor that uses less power than the first processor. The scanning is performed at periodic points in time until a broadcast channel acceptable for the wireless connection is identified. The second processor is placed in the lower power mode between scans. The second processor is awakened from the lower power mode to perform the scanning.

17. In a computer system comprising a first processor and a second processor that uses less power than said first processor, a method for establishing a wireless connection between said computer system and a network, said method comprising:
-
scanning a plurality of broadcast channels used by said network, wherein said scanning is performed at periodic points in time under direction of said second processor while said first processor is in a low power mode and wherein said scanning is automatically initiated in response to a triggering event; said second processor comparing to a threshold value a measure of signal strength of each signal received over said plurality of broadcast channels, wherein said threshold is for defining a signal strength acceptable for said wireless connection; and said second processor waking up said first processor provided a broadcast channel acceptable for said wireless connection is identified, and otherwise said second processor repeating said scanning at said periodic points in time until a broadcast channel acceptable for said wireless connection is identified, wherein said second processor is placed in said low power mode between said periodic points in time and wherein said second processor is awakened from said lower power mode to perform said scanning at said periodic points in time. - View Dependent Claims (18, 19, 20, 21, 22, 23)
